I think at the time this aired some people felt Kunizuka and Mika talking like this was out of character for Mika (considering how rigid she has been about her being an Inspector and the Enforcers are something 'other'), but I feel it just highlights how much Kunizuka saving her on her first case meant to Mika. It also links nicely with in Season 1 Kunizuka was the one to talk to Mika at the end of the case about allowing herself to grieve (and feel) when she could so as it didn't have a continued effect on her Hue. But I can understand people having such issues with that moment considering in the same episode she complains to the Chief about Akane not considering the risk the Enforcers pose. Mika also didn't seem to consider that risk when venting with Kunizuka over what they witnessed. Out of context Psycho-Pass is so strange. I haven't seen the show, but how you described it made me imagine: what if one of the brains' personalities was a bit more on the flamboyant side and when they're in charge of Kasei, the way they talk and their body language is all over the top 🤣 Not sure if you've been given seiyuu information yet but: Suzuki (the Division 3 Inspector playing the mobile game) is voiced by Yamashita Daiki who is also the seiyuu for Keats from 86; Midoriya from Boku no Hero; Takuma from Daiya; and Tomari from Jingai-san no Yome. Kaede's seiyuu is Maeda Issei. He hasn't had too many roles, but one of them was the head coach for Tsubakihara Academy in Haikyuu!! Season 4. Sugou's seiyuu is Touchi Hiroki, and has also voiced Ginjou from Bleach and Kataoka from Daiya.
